England's Forward Strategy
England, known for their dominance in recent years, has made a few tactical adjustments for this crucial encounter. The return of the forward trio, including the dynamic duo of Burton and Kabeya, is a significant boost to their chances. Burton, who showcased her versatility by switching to number eight, forms a formidable partnership with Exeter star Kabeya in the back row. This move not only adds depth to their defense but also provides a strong platform for their attack.
The inclusion of Liz Crake on the bench is another strategic move. Crake, a dentist by profession, brings a unique blend of skills to the team. Her experience and versatility could be crucial in providing cover for various positions, ensuring England has options to adapt to the game's flow.
